Troubleshooting & Replacing Pool Chlorinator Cells: A Step-by-Step Guide
Experiencing some problem with your pool's chlorinator? Often , a failing cell is a culprit. This article provides a simple step-by-step method to diagnose and replace your chlorinator cell. First, thoroughly check the cell for obvious signs of damage, like buildup . Next, measure the cell’s voltage using the multimeter; reduced voltage indicates a potential problem with the power supply . If the voltage is okay, proceed to evaluating the cell’s production of chlorine. Finally, if changing is needed, remove the cell, carefully adhering to your manufacturer’s directions and firmly install the fresh cell.

Clues You Require a New Pool Chlorinator Cell
Is your backyard water never keeping that sparkling crystal color? It Could Be your chlorinator unit is failing the end of its lifespan . Frequent signs include the reduced sanitizer level, constant algae growth , noticeably chlorine smell despite diligent chemical balancing , and repeated warning signals on your swimming controller . Additionally , were you observe that raising the chlorinator's intensity won't enhancing the situation, it’s certainly time for replacement .
